E801 SUH is a 1988 Renault R5 in Red with a 1,397cc petrol engine. This vehicle has been through 37 MOT tests with a personal pass rate of 54.1%.
Across all 1988 Renault R5 models, the average MOT pass rate is 63.7% with a typical mileage of 74,898 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Renault R5 fails its MOT is seat belt anchorage prescribed area is excessively corroded, accounting for 6,288 recorded failures. If you're considering buying E801 SUH, it's worth having these areas checked by a mechanic before committing.
The Renault R5 typically stays on UK roads for around 41 years. At 38 years old, this Renault R5 is approaching the upper end of the typical lifespan for this model.
